On April 22nd, Royals gathered at Buckingham Palace on April 21st to honor what would have been Queen Elizabeth's 100th birthday. King Charles and Queen Camilla hosted a reception for folks celebrating their own century marks, with Prince William, Kate Middleton, Princess Anne, and others joining in. Prince William had everyone cracking up when he chatted with a 100-year-old Joan Illingworth. He teased that she looked too young to be a century old, and asked if she's not past security. She spilled her secrets to staying spray, clotted cream fudge, and licorice all sorts. The centenarians enjoyed a gold numbered 100 cake, a live band playing Happy Birthday, and personal cards from the King and Queen. The working Royals even snapped a rare group photo to mark the heartfelt occasion. Other tributes kicked off strong too. The day before, Charles and Camilla checked out a nude zivit of over 300 items from the Queen's wardrobe at the King's Gallery. Princess Anne opened a memorial garden in Regent's Park, and they viewed plans for a bigger
